




已阅读5页,还剩13页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
大连海事大学实 验 报 告 信息系统分析与设计 20142015学年第 二 学期 实验名称: 商品连锁店管理系统分析与设计学号姓名: 翁丹玉学号 : 2220123928指导教师: 陈佳报告时间: 2015年7月8日目录1.业务流程图31.1借书业务流程图:31.2还书业务流程图:32.数据流程图:32.1借书数据流程图:32.2还书数据流程图:43.用例图:43.1借书用例:43.2还书用例:54.活动图:64.1“开收据”活动图:64.2“开罚款单”活动图:75.界面设计:85.1“开收据”界面设计:85.2“开罚单”界面设计:86.时序图:96.1“开收据”时序图:96.2“开罚单”时序图:117.类图:137.1“开收据”类图:137.2“开罚款单”类图:148.数据库设计:149.用例测试:189.1开收据用例测试:189.2开罚单测试数据:1910.借还书系统总结:2031. 借还书系统业务背景描述2. 业务流程图2.1 借书业务流程图:2.2 还书业务流程图:3. 数据流程图:3.1 借书数据流程图:3.2 还书数据流程图:4. 用例图:4.1 借书用例:4.2 还书用例:5. 活动图:5.1 “开收据”活动图:5.2 “开罚款单”活动图:6. 界面设计:6.1 “开收据”界面设计:6.2 “开罚单”界面设计:7. 时序图:7.1 “开收据”时序图:7.2 “开罚单”时序图:8. 类图:8.1 “开收据”类图:8.1 “开罚款单”类图:9. 数据库设计:主题数据库标识主题数据库名称数据库表标识数据库表名称DB_Books图书信息库DB_Books_list图书信息列表DB_Books_hisory图书借阅记录表DB_Books_person个人借阅历史表个人借阅历史明细表DB_Books_perdetailDB_Finance财务信息库DB_Finance_book财务借阅记录表DB_User系统用户库DB_User_base用户信息基本表DB_User_role用户角色表财务借阅记录表:主题数据库标识主题数据库名称数据库表标识数据库表名称DB_Finance财务信息库DB_Finance_book财务借阅记录表数据元素标识含义类型长度小数位是否关键字是否为空Finance_id财务记录idChar8YNOT NULLUser_id学号char8NOT NULLpayment罚款金额double162NOT NULLPay_date交罚款日期datetimeNOT NULL用户信息基本表:主题数据库标识主题数据库名称数据库表标识数据库表名称DB_User系统用户库DB_User_base用户信息基本表数据元素标识含义类型长度小数位是否关键字是否为空User_id用户Idchar8YNOT NULLName姓名varchar20NOT NULLPassword密码varchar6NOT NULLRole_id角色Idchar8NOT NULL用户角色表主题数据库标识主题数据库名称数据库表标识数据库表名称DB_User系统用户库DB_User_role用户角色表数据元素标识含义类型长度小数位是否关键字是否为空Role_id角色Idchar8YNOT NULLRole_name角色名称varchar20NOT NULL图书信息列表:主题数据库标识主题数据库名称数据库表标识数据库表名称DB_Books图书信息库DB_Books_list图书列表数据元素标识含义类型长度小数位是否关键字是否为空Book_id索书号char8YNOT NULLName书名varchar50NOT NULLAuthor作者varchar20NOT NULLPublish出版社varchar30NOT NULLTotal_num总数量int4NOT NULL图书借阅记录表:主题数据库标识主题数据库名称数据库表标识数据库表名称DB_Books图书信息库DB_Books_hisory图书借阅记录表数据元素标识含义类型长度小数位是否关键字是否为空Borrow_id借阅idchar8YNOT NULLUser_id学号char8YNOT NULLBook_id索书号char8YNOT NULLManager办理人idchar8YNOT NULLDate办理日期datetime10NOT NULLBorrow_num已借数量Int4NOT NULLSurplus_num所剩数量Int4NOT NULLBorrow_status借阅记录状态varchar20NOT NULL个人借阅历史表:主题数据库标识主题数据库名称数据库表标识数据库表名称DB_Books图书信息库DB_Books_person图书借阅记录明细表数据元素标识含义类型长度小数位是否关键字是否为空Borrow_id借阅idChar8YNOT NULLUser_id学号Char8YNOT NULLBook_id索书号Char8YNOT NULLName姓名Varchar20NOT NULLManager办理人idChar8YNOT NULLDate办理日期datetime10NOT NULL个人借阅历史明细表:主题数据库标识主题数据库名称数据库表标识数据库表名称DB_Books图书信息库DB_Books_perdetail个人借阅历史明细表数据元素标识含义类型长度小数位是否关键字是否为空Borrow_id借阅idChar8YNOT NULLBook_id图书idchar8YNOT NULL10. 用例测试:10.1 开收据用例测试:假设:学号与罚款单均为文本框输入要求:学号为8位数字,罚款号为2为数字1) 学号等价类划分表输入条件有效等价类无效等价类长度为880,1,7均为常数是不是,第一位字母前六位222012是不是2) 写测试数据有效测试数据:22201232无效测试数据:a) 空b) 2220123c) 2d) A2201232e) 122012321) 罚款号等价类划分表输入条件有效等价类无效等价类长度为220,1均为常数是不是,如第一位字母2) 写测试数据有效测试数据:01无效测试数据:a) 空b) 1c) A110.2 开罚单测试数据:假设:学号均为文本框输入要求:学号为8位数字3) 学号等价类划分表输入条件有效等价类无效等价类长度为220,1均为常数是不是,如第一位字母4) 写测试数据有效测试数据:01无效测试数据:a) 空b) 0c) A111. 借还书系统总结:这是教到第四章业务流的时候,老师给我们出的题,第一反应就是怎么办呢?因为自己课上还没有完全消化老师所教的知识,还不能和老师所讲的产生共鸣,于是自己在课后把相关章节都有认真看过。在业务流程图到数据流程图的转换过程中,遇到很大的困难。因为有老师的指导,我渐渐有了进步,但是还是没有考虑完全,欣慰的是得到老师的点醒。
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 达标测试人教版(五四制)6年级数学下册期末试题完整版附答案详解
- 2024年山东省邹城市中考物理试题预测试卷【夺分金卷】附答案详解
- 计算机三级模拟试题含答案详解【巩固】
- 星宇车灯安全培训课件
- 2026届吉林省长春市第72中学英语九上期末达标检测模拟试题含解析
- 鼠疫知识培训课件
- 黑龙江省双鸭山市名校2026届英语九上期末教学质量检测试题含解析
- 动物学兽医学课程体系
- 2026届牡丹江市重点中学九年级英语第一学期期末教学质量检测试题含解析
- 2026届山东省威海市环翠区九年级化学第一学期期中调研模拟试题含解析
- 临床用血管理制度课件
- 体育行业反兴奋剂管理制度
- 护理管理的发展史
- 《以产地命名中药》课件
- 广西恒镒矿业贸易有限公司广西苍梧县古木口矿区金矿矿山地质环境保护与土地复垦方案
- 有限元模拟与磨损寿命预测结合-洞察分析
- 配音课件资源教学课件
- 191118-锂离子电池专业术语英语对照大全
- 《人工智能通识教程》(第2版)教学大纲
- 2024-2025学年浙江省“精诚联盟”10月联考高一年级第一学期数学试题含答案
- 四川省建筑工程资料表格
评论
0/150
提交评论